Ok what can I say about this game, first off if you are a true nerd of games or of dragons then this game will satisfy you. If you need hardcore games and long lasting action this game is good for a break. I beat the game within the week I rented it by playing five levels plus a boss each day. The power ups are cool, I mean who wouldn't want to be able to control the limbs and fire of a dragon all conveniently placed within a sword. Also collecting dragon armour adds to the game. Although those abilities are fun the energy drains to fast to use all of them within one power bar. I actually had to restart the level one time because I wasted all my fire energy and couldn't continue without it. The enemies do give a bit of challenge …. Ok they just send hordes of them at you but that still is a challenge with the little control you have. It is nice to swing the wii-mote around to attack but you must be precise with it if you want to do a certain swipe like a stab ( I recommend holding the wii-mote like a dart). The layout and background is a bit nes for me although it looks good it just lacks detail and is too empty. The boss levels are fun though maybe not worth the five gruelling levels to get to them but its interesting to figure out how to defeat each one and see what kind of dragon you get to fight next. Ten bosses in all 5 mini bosses you get your power ups from and 5 huge dragon lords so within the 25 levels it keeps you busy enough that you're not extremely bored. The story behind it is cliché although if they added more story the game would have had to been better and longer so the story is good for the game it is in. The real challenge of the game for me is to last long enough to get energy so that you can wipe out the next blockade of baddies that get sent out (oh and stabbing them gives you fire energy good tip). Since I never got to use the full extent of my wii mote except with my wii sports game it was a nice change of pace. The game has a certain quality to it that makes me like it. Not disappointing but not really something to rave about, still nice to give it to your buds for a try though. I wouldn't put it up with my favourite games like Zelda Mario and Metroid but it holds a special place in my heart almost like an underdog that does it's job without complaints, not the best job ever but the job gets done.
